Nov 29 Last Quarter LVAS Observer’s Challenge* – November 2018 By Glenn Chaple for the LVAS

NGC 147– Dwarf in Cassiopeia Magnitude: 9.5 Size: 13’ X 8’

Moon Data This month’s Observer’s Challenge, the NGC 147 in

Nov 5 Cassiopeia, has been glimpsed with 7X35 binoculars yet can be a challenge for a 10- Venus 10 º south inch scope. Its 9.5 visual magnitude sounds promising, but the light is spread over an of Moon area 13 by 8 arc-minutes in size. The situation is similar to that of Barnard’s Galaxy (NGC 6822), briefly mentioned last September and featured as the August, 2014, Ob- Nov 9 server’s Challenge. Mercury 7 º south of Moon Save NGC 147 for the clearest, darkest night possible and be sure your eyes are adequately dark-adapted. Begin by training your scope on 4 th magnitude omicron Nov 11 (ο) Cassiopeiae, located in the extreme southern part of the Queen and just 7° above Saturn 1.5 º south the . Once you’ve centered omicron in the eyepiece field, work of Moon your way slowly westward. Just a degree from omicron, you should spot a slightly Nov 12 oval smudge of light. Don’t put a notch in your telescope tube yet! This is NGC 185, Pluto 0.9 º south also a dwarf galaxy and similar in brightness and size to NCG 147. However, it’s of Moon more concentrated and has a higher surface brightness. NGC 147 is far less accom- modating! Continue onward another degree and, if you’re lucky, you should spot an Nov 14 extremely faint and elongated glow. This is NGC 147! Now you can make your Moon at apogee notch (or preferably make an entry in your observing logbook). Nov 15 If you fail to see NGC 147, don’t give up. Conditions might prove more fa- Mars 1.0 º nor th of Moon vorable on the next clear night. You can take solace in knowing that surveyed this area in 1787. He spotted NGC 185 but failed to see NGC 147. Nov 17 His son, John, found the latter 42 years later. Neptune 3º north of Moon NGC 147 and NGC 185 are satellites of the Andromeda Galaxy and, as such, are part of the . They are located 2.0 and 2.3 million light years away, Nov 20 respectively. November’s Dance of the Planets By Jane Houston Jones and David Prosper November’s crisp autumn skies bring great views of our planetary neighbors. The Moon pairs up with Saturn and Mars in the evenings, and mornings feature eye-catching arrangements with dazzling Venus. Stargazers wanting a challenge can observe a notable opposition by asteroid 3 Juno on the 17 th and watch for a few bright Leonid meteors. Red Mars gleams high in the southern sky after sunset. Saturn sits westward in the Sagittarius. A young crescent Moon passes near Saturn on the 10 th and 11 th . On the 15 th a first quarter Moon skims by Mars, coming within 1 degree of the planet. The red planet receives a new visitor on November 26 th , when NASA’s InSight mission lands and begins its investigation of the planet’s interior. News briefings and commentary will be streamed live at: bit.ly/landsafe Two bright planets hang low over the western horizon after sunset as November begins: Jupiter and Mercury . They may be hard to see, but binoculars and an unobstructed western horizon will help determined observers spot them right after sunset. Both disappear into the Sun’s glare by mid-month. Early risers are treated to brilliant Venus sparkling in the eastern sky before dawn, easily outshining everything except the Sun and Moon. On November 6th, find a location with clear view of the eastern horizon to spot Venus next to a thin crescent Moon, making a triangle with the bright star Spica. The following mornings watch Venus move up towards Spica, coming within two degrees of the star by the second full week of November. Venus will be up three hours before sunrise by month’s end – a huge change in just weeks! Telescopic observers are treated to a large, 61” wide, yet razor-thin crescent at November’s beginning, shrinking to 41” across by the end of the month as its crescent waxes. Observers looking for a challenge can hunt asteroid 3 Juno , so named because it was the third asteroid discovered. Juno travels through the constellation Eridanus and rises in the east after sunset.

“Continued on page 7 ” Page 7 Skylights

On November 17 th , Juno is at opposition and shines at magnitude 7.4, its brightest showing since 1983! Look for Juno near the 4.7 magnitude double star 32 Eridani in the nights lead- ing up to opposition. It is bright enough to spot through binoculars, but still appears as a star-like point of light. If you aren’t sure if you have identified Juno, try sketching or photo- graphing its star field, then return to the same area over the next several days to spot its movement. The Leonids are expected to peak on the night of the 17 th through the morning of the 18 th . This meteor shower has brought “meteor storms” as recently as 2002, but a storm is not ex- pected this year. All but the brightest meteors will be drowned out by a waxing gibbous Moon. Stay warm and enjoy this month’s dance of the planets! Point and Shoot Camera Astroimaging Canon Powershot SX50 HS

Image & write-up submitted by Paul Kursewicz

NGC 457 (Owl Cluster) Specs: FL 1200mm, ISO 800, 8 x 1 min exposures, 10-09-18

In the lower left corner I included an insert. It shows a smaller version of the (NGC 457) with a transparent owl overlaid. This is the orientation and size of the owl which is center-right in my picture. The Owl Cluster resides in the constellation Cassiopeia and during this time of season it is inverted in our sky. So I rotated my picture 180 degrees to show the Owl in an upright position. At Starfest on Sunday morning (1:00 am), it was clear and the Owl Cluster was overhead. Using 12x56 image stabilization binoculars, I spotted the Owl although it was extremely small. Averted vision helped seeing some of the fainter cluster . After our October club meeting, a bunch of us went to the observatory. I used the Zeiss refractor to look at the Owl Cluster, it just fit inside the field of view, but the fainter cluster stars could not be resolved. No matter because the Owl’s shape still could be seen with the brighter stars. The Owl Cluster is also known as the ET Cluster, or Caldwell 13 and lies over 7,900 ly away. NGC 457 has about 150 stars of magnitudes of 12-15. Page 9 Skylights
